(Newswire.net — June 17, 2019) Orlando, FL — Urinary tract infections are the major reason behind the increasing use of antibiotics, which have been notoriously known to produce side effects.

According to the World Health Organization, antibiotic resistance problem can be observed worldwide.Marc Sprenger, director of the WHO Antimicrobial Resistance Secretariat, has revealed the new Global Antimicrobial Surveillance System demonstrates there is a widespread occurrence of antibiotic resistance among 500,000 individuals with suspected bacterial infections.

These thousands of people are scattered throughout 22 countries. Experts made it clear that these pathogens do not limit themselves within a national border.

Report even confirms there is a serious situation of antibiotic resistance globally.

There are types of resistant bacteria that are considered to be the most commonly reported. These are the Escherichia coli, Klebsiella pneumoniae, Staphylococcus aureus, and Streptococcus pneumoniae.The World Health Organization has also revealed that between 8 and 6 percent of E.coli linked with UTIs exhibited resistance to an antibiotic that is commonly used in the treatment of this infection.

It is always important to remember that some of the most common and potentially dangerous infections in the world are exhibiting drug-resistant.

More and more experts continue to warn against the overuse and misuse of antibiotics. This type of medication works in fighting UTIs by killing the E.coli bacteria that cause the infection.

Antibiotics are also widely prescribed by physicians, particularly in cases of urinary tract infections. This is why the rate of antibiotic resistance continues to increase. There are many health experts who strongly recommend taking the necessary measures in reducing the risk of infection.
